Stir together oats, water and salt in the liner of the Instant Pot. Put the lid on, turn the valve to sealing, and select Manual or Pressure Cook for 4 minutes. When the cook time is over, let the pressure release naturally (up to 15 minutes), then remove the lid and stir. Stir in sugar and cinnamon as desired. Made with Heart Healthy 100% whole grain oats; Variety pack; 5-maple & brown sugar; 4-apples & cinnamon; 3-honey ...Steel-cut oats are also called pinhead oats, coarse oatmeal, or Irish oatmeal. Oat kernels, or groats, are separated from the inedible husk. The oat groats are then chopped into two or three pinhead-sized pieces. Hence, the name “steel-cut” comes from the steel blades that chop the oat kernels. Viewed 33k times. 11. I've noticed a grocery store sells both Quick Cook steel cut oats and Traditional steel cut oats. Quick Cook take only 5-7 minutes to cook on the stove, while traditional require 25-30 minutes. Traditional also require more liquid, but I assume this is due to evaporation during the longer cook time. Viewed 33k times. 11.
